More about the Beer: Three Heads Brewing is dedicated to one thing and that is making great beer. With roots in home brewing, this Rochester based company opened in December of last year and is being distributed throughout all of Upstate NY. Currently there are 4 brands being brewed: The Kind IPA, The Skunk Black IPA, The Java Sutra Coffee Porter and The Blimey English Pale Ale. The brewery has been garnering great feedback and has been featured in some national publications. Dan, Todd and Geoff believe in putting the beer first and strive to convert people one sip at a time.

I also wanted to know what Geoff's best story about the Brewery was. Since brewery's are great places to work, I figured he would have a good one. This was his response:
There are two that stand out. First was being contacted by BeerAdvocate because they wanted to review our beers. We got solid ones and they have since invited us to partake in their beer festival in Boston. This is pretty impressive since this all happened after only being open about two months. Add on to that the fact we are not even legal there. They have helped make it so we will be legal and we are heading up in June. The other one was when I went into a bar here and had a customer spend a few minutes explaining to me how good the Skunk was and why I should order it. The bartender who served me knew who I was laughed as they gave me the beer.
